So far my experience is that Universe works smoothly on whatever linux distro 
you throw it at :-)

I have uv 10.1 running perfectly on a debian 3.1 sarge testing distro, and i 
have also tried on ubuntu
suse, mandrake, turbolinux etc. etc. :-) 

I totally skipped redhat rhel, because they are not so free, i still need to 
try universe on CentOS which is
a RedHat 3.0 RHEL distro without the redhat logo , and therefore its free :-)  

some of the distros have a more correctly unix way of doing things, so you need 
to fiddle with your
config files to make UV start automagically on a boot, but it really is no 
problem at all..

I guess its possible to embed universe on a live cd distro, where the data can 
be placed on an USB ram stick,
then you wont even need a harddisk, nice concept for a demo application :-)

AFAIK the only thing you need to check before loading universe on a linux 
machine is the glibc library version.
